However, many creators use legitimate "jiggle physics" or "mesh deformation" to add realistic movement to character clothing and hair. How Jiggle Physics Work
Mesh Deformation: Uses bones within a mesh to allow parts of the model to bend and move.
Spring Constraints: Developers often use SpringConstraints to simulate gravity and momentum on attachments.
Client-Side Scripts: Scripts typically calculate the character's velocity and apply a corresponding "offset" to specific bones to create a realistic bounce effect. Popular Legit Script Types

In the vast, blocky universe of Roblox, fashion is far more than a cosmetic afterthought. It is a booming digital economy, a language of self-expression, and, surprisingly, a field deeply rooted in logic and code. While players see dazzling outfits, animated wings, and color-changing hair, the invisible engine driving this style revolution is scripting. The phrase “script Roblox work fashion and style content” captures a critical truth: without Lua scripting, Roblox fashion would be static, lifeless, and unable to sustain the vibrant content creation ecosystem that millions enjoy daily.
At its core, fashion in Roblox relies on two elements: 3D modeling (the hat, shirt, or accessory itself) and scripting (the behavior of that item). A beautiful mesh of a flowing gown is just a static sculpture until a script breathes life into it. For example, consider a “magical girl transformation” outfit. The base dress might be plain, but a local script attached to the accessory can detect a key press or emote, triggering a series of events: particle effects (sparkles), sound playback, and a texture swap that changes the dress from casual to luminous. This is the essence of script-driven fashion. Without that code, the dress is merely a mannequin’s outfit.
Scripting also enables dynamic and reactive style content. In the real world, clothes don’t glow when you win a race or fade from day to night. In Roblox, they can—because of scripts. Content creators who specialize in “fashion shows,” “reality TV” roleplays, or “avatar makeovers” rely heavily on scripted items. A stylist in a roleplay game might use a tool script that cycles through 50 different accessory options on a client’s avatar instantly. A runway game might use a server script to change the lighting and camera angles as each model walks, highlighting a limited-edition item. These experiences are not possible with models alone; they require the logical framework that scripting provides.
Furthermore, the business of Roblox fashion content—YouTube videos, TikTok speed-ups, and Instagram reels—is built on scripted workflows. Top fashion content creators often use studio plugins (which are scripts themselves) to pose avatars, swap outfits in one click, and animate mannequins. A “try-on haul” video, where an influencer cycles through 20 outfits in 30 seconds, is often powered by a local script that changes the humanoid’s clothing assets via CharacterAppearance calls. Scripting transforms the tedious process of manually equipping items into a seamless, cinematic performance. In this sense, the content creator’s primary tool is not just a recording software but a well-coded script.
However, this fusion of scripting and style is not without its challenges. Latency and replication are constant battles. A fashion item with poorly optimized scripts (e.g., an infinite loop checking for a player’s movement) can cause lag, ruining a runway show. Moreover, client-side vs. server-side scripting matters: a dress that changes color only for you (local script) is fine for a selfie, but for a competitive fashion contest where judges must see the change, a server script is mandatory. Successful fashion scripters must think like engineers—managing memory, event handling, and network ownership—while dreaming like designers.
In conclusion, the intersection of “script Roblox work, fashion, and style content” is a perfect example of how code and creativity are no longer separate disciplines. Scripting elevates digital fashion from static skins to interactive experiences. It powers dynamic accessories, enables rapid content creation for social media, and drives the roleplay economies where style is status. For aspiring Roblox developers, the lesson is clear: to truly revolutionize fashion in this metaverse, you must speak the language of both textiles and tables—or, more accurately, meshes and methods. In Roblox, style is not just worn; it is scripted.

📝 Sample Blog Post: "5 Ways to Level Up Your Roblox Style" Introduction
Your avatar is your brand. In a world with millions of players, standing out on the runway or in the plaza takes more than just a cool shirt. It takes a "look." Today, we’re breaking down how to move from "Newbie" to "Icon." 👗 1. Master Layered Clothing
Layered clothing is a game-changer. It allows you to mix 3D jackets over 2D shirts.
Stick to one bulky item (like a puffer jacket) and keep the rest slim to avoid "clipping" glitches. 🎨 2. Stick to a Color Palette The best outfits usually focus on 2 or 3 main colors.
Matching your wings to your shoes creates a "framed" look that catches the judge's eye.
Use a bright neon accessory against a dark outfit to make it pop. 🎭 3. Expression is Everything Don’t just stick with the default smile! Animated Faces to give your character personality during emotes.
